Basic Product Information
Part Number: LM7321MA
Core Electrical Parameters
| Parameter |
Value |
Unit |
| Number of Channels |
1 |
– |
| Supply Voltage Range |
2.5 to 32 (±1.25 to ±16) |
V |
| Gain Bandwidth Product (GBW) |
20 |
MHz |
| Slew Rate |
18 |
V/μs |
| Input Offset Voltage (max, 25°C) |
6 |
mV |
| Offset Drift (typ) |
2 |
μV/°C |
| Supply Current per Channel (typ) |
1.1 |
mA |
| Output Current (source/sink) |
+65 / -100 |
mA |
| Input Voltage Noise (1kHz) |
15 |
nV/√Hz |
| Input Current Noise (1kHz) |
1.3 |
pA/√Hz |
| CMRR (typ) |
80 |
dB |
| Input Common-Mode Range |
Rail-to-rail + 0.3V beyond rails |
V |
| Output Swing Headroom (to rail) |
+60mV (neg) / -150mV (pos) |
mV |
| Capacitive Load Tolerance |
Unlimited |
– |
| THD+N |
-86 |
dB |
| Architecture |
Bipolar |
– |
| Operating Temperature |
-40 to +125 |
°C |
| Package Size |
4.9 x 3.91 |
mm |
Core Features & Advantages
The LM7321MA delivers a unique combination of high speed (20MHz GBW), high output drive (±65mA), and unlimited capacitive load tolerance in a rail-to-rail I/O amplifier, qualified to AEC-Q100 Grade 1 for automotive applications.
- Primary Function: Single-channel rail-to-rail input/output operational amplifier with high output current, wide supply range, and unconditional capacitive load stability for driving heavy loads.
- Advantages:
- Unlimited capacitive load drive — guaranteed oscillation-free operation into any capacitive load, eliminating the need for isolation resistors or compensation networks on PCB layouts.
- High output current (+65mA/-100mA) — drives MOSFET gates, power transistors, analog optocouplers, and long cables directly without external buffer stages.
- AEC-Q100 Grade 1 qualified — fully specified and tested from -40°C to +125°C at 2.7V, ±5V, and ±15V supply, ensuring reliable performance in automotive under-hood environments.
Typical Application Scenarios
- Industry: Automotive / Industrial / Communications
- Equipment: Motor drive circuits, capacitive proximity sensors, high-side current monitors, PLL varactor drivers
- Use Cases:
- Driving MOSFET gates and IGBT gate driver circuits in automotive motor control with high capacitive gate charge.
- High-side and low-side current sensing using the beyond-rail input common-mode range in 12V/24V automotive systems.
- Capacitive proximity sensor front-end with rail-to-rail output driving long shielded cables without oscillation.

Related Models Comparison
| Model |
Difference |
Application |
| LM7322MA |
Dual-channel version (2 op amps in SOIC-8), same 20MHz / 18V/μs performance |
Space-constrained designs needing two high-drive amplifiers |
| LM7321MF |
Same amplifier in SOT-23-5 package for ultra-compact single-amplifier layouts |
Minimal PCB footprint applications (sensors, portable) |
| OPA551 |
Higher voltage (60V), higher output current (200mA), but lower bandwidth (3MHz) |
High-voltage/high-current drive where speed is not critical |
